The field force remains our most valuable and largest channel for connecting with customers. It is critical that we maximise engagements and continue to strengthen the value customers place on these interactions. The newly formed Customer Facing Effectiveness Team (CFE team) will drive the adoption, strategic direction and best practice sharing across International Developed Markets (IDM) of customer facing effectiveness initiatives. They will closely partner with local leadership, sales leadership and key business partners such as Biopharma Ops and BIR. The role aims to support the CFE Leads to deliver with impact within their markets, across International Development Markets (IDM) in implementation of CFE initiatives.

Other tasks will include:

  • Support and co-ordination of internal team meetings with CFE team capturing key agreements and actions
  • Project management support for implementation and refinement of CFE initiatives
  • Support facilitating and developing materials for the CFE team

What other opportunities and benefits do Pfizer offer? The role will give the candidate an opportunity to develop and demonstrate leadership within a fostering and encouraging team. The person will be given specific projects to lead on and will support different aspects of the business to ensure a diverse experience within business. Some travel could be expected few times a year.

When can I start? Placements will start on 1st September 2026 and will run for 12 months.
